Royals' Wade Davis: Notches second victory of season versus Tigers

Davis (2-1) gave up one hit over one scoreless inning in a 7-4 victory over the Tigers on Saturday.

Analysis:

The veteran righty fired 10 of 17 pitches for strikes while posting his third straight scoreless effort. Davis has typically been used in save situations this year and has converted 25 of 28 save opportunities, including his last four. However, he pitched in the eighth inning Saturday, earning the victory when the Royals put together a spectacular five-run comeback in the ninth.
